Output 8405683cac2328667007f899842f95902c74ad7dad94691134d2c4c49ca4829c:46

value
356410
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a1a5f669f55a62a8b918991ed112f02cf7de790c OP_EQUAL
address
3GRjXi4vpSnvFf2aNJVuKKH5yihh35vHzw
transaction
8405683cac2328667007f899842f95902c74ad7dad94691134d2c4c49ca4829c
spent
true